Condominium Management Regulatory Authority of Ontario
The CMRAO is the regulatory body that sets standards and enforces the mandatory licensing of condominium managers and condominium management provider businesses.
Criteria
Learning Description:
The earner has synthesized the full program and content of all the previous micro-credentials. Earners demonstrate how technical content should be applied and integrated into condominium managers’ day-to-day role to ensure high standards of performance.
This micro-credential is delivered over 10 weeks. It combines self-directed and instructor-led learning.
Learning Outcomes:
- Application of the rules, regulations, standards, and best practices to their administrative responsibilities
- Demonstration of the skills and confidence to manage the end-to-end process of their main responsibilities
- Awareness of the requirements and best practices for developing standard operating and emergency procedures
- Understanding of the need to strive for high standards in the delivery of their condominium management services
**Learning Assessment: ** Earners have completed a series of case studies designed to test application of knowledge in key scenarios. A final test also assesses overall knowledge and understanding of theoretical principles.
Humber assessors will hold a Condominium Management License and be pre-approved by CMRAO.
